    i was thinking about what could be an interesting mechanic for the ork commanders.

    greenskins are known for leading massive charges against their opponents.
    however, in order to be a cohesive force, they require a strong leadership (which means, the boys need someone who can kick them in the butt harder than those that are fisting their faces).

    so, here's what i thought: as long as a nob commander is alive, his squad will receive some buffs separeted from the WAAAGH effect.
    once a squad's commander is killed, if there is an other squad's leader close, the leaderless squad will just loose their squad buff.
    if there isn't any nob alive around, instead, the boys will panic, which means they will suffer for X seconds some debuff which will make them more vulnerable (constant suppression effect, reduced rate of fire, decreased melee damage, stuff like that).

    this would require players to support at least one nob leader to keep the horde pushing effectively, otherwise they will have to reorganise and retreat until the debuff effects end or an other nob appears.
    this would make the orks closer to lore, plus giving a unique aspect to this faction.

    so, what's your opinion?

    *NOTE: i'm supposing that nobs won't be only elite or hero units, but squad/ stryke force commanders will also have access to special nob classes.

    The penalty for losing a nob should be that you lost a nob. I'm not keen on the idea that everybody's performance is dependent on one guy who you have to keep alive. Most of these types of mechanics are cool and sound like a lot of fun, but too bloodly restricting and complicated for a FPS action game.

    in the end it all depends on aurea buffs. i don't think it would be that difficult to program.

    you can gain a buff by sticking with a nob who's leading a mob, but then you have to pay for some drawback.
    you want to play solo? then no penalties for nobs who are killed, but also no buffs for not supporting them.

    it's not a way to penalise lone wolves, imo. it would be something that would make boys coordinate with their leader, when they want to play as a cohesive force.
  4. wraith wraith Active Member

    It'd be interesting for premade groups, I'll give you that, but I don't see it working out well for casual play. Sort of like how they're testing if Flamer boys will be walking explosives that kill their friends as well, it runs the risk of putting too much "winning power" on one player (if you kill that one guy you've diminished the enemy's power by a weirdly high amount). It could work, I just think its too much to manage in what seems to be a very minimalistic approach to the MMOFPS. (if they seem to change that approach as the game develops, then this idea would be more appealing to me). (it also seems like buffing would in theory be the painboyz department, but that has yet to be seen as well)
